Releases: rsksmart/liquidity-bridge-contract
Releases · rsksmart/liquidity-bridge-contract
v2.0.0-rc
What's Changed
- Feature/GBI-2806 - Discovery & Collateral Management by @Luisfc68 in #340
- Split preparations by @Luisfc68 in #348
- Feature/GBI-2808 - PegOut Contract implementation by @Luisfc68 in #349
- Feature/GBI-2807 - PegIn contract by @Luisfc68 in #354
- Feature/GBI-2846 - Collateral Management contract by @Luisfc68 in #355
- Gbi 2845/discovery contract implementation by @Hakob23 in #356
- GBI-2873/zero-address-vulnerability-fix by @Hakob23 in #358
- GBI-2875/signature-length-verification by @Hakob23 in #359
- Gbi 2875/integrate openzeppelin ecdsa verify by @Hakob23 in #360
- Gbi 2875/6 register call not done fix by @Hakob23 in #364
- Gbi 2847/lbc add foundry support by @Hakob23 in #357
- Gbi 2875/2 make transferred amount check strict by @Hakob23 in #361
- Fly 562/add collateral and discovery integration tests by @Hakob23 in #365
- Gbi 2866/emergency pause by @Hakob23 in #362
- Fly 2075/add tests and tasks in foundry by @Hakob23 in #369
- Fly 2081/update pegin pegout contracts to use access control by @Hakob23 in #374
- Fly 2097/lbc remove hardhat leftovers by @Hakob23 in #373
- feat: add pausable feature to interfaces by @Luisfc68 in #375
- Feat/ FLY 2050/ Update dependabot config by @AndresQuijano in #378
- Fly 2075/add tests and tasks in foundry by @Hakob23 in #376
- Fly 2098/add fuzz tests by @Hakob23 in #377
- Fly 2116/add deployment scripts for lbc split by @Hakob23 in #397
- Fly 1130/pegout validation extension by @Hakob23 in #372
- Fly 2116/add deployment scripts for lbc split by @Hakob23 in #401
- Fuzz tests streamlining by @Hakob23 in #400
- Fly 2151/test daocontributor functionality by @Hakob23 in #398
- feat: add development network support in Makefile for deployment by @Hakob23 in #402
- Lbc split -> dev by @Luisfc68 in #403
New Contributors
Full Changelog: v1.3.2...v2.0.0-rc
v1.3.2
What's Changed
- test: add pegout payer contract by @Luisfc68 in #339
- LBC Deployer docker image by @Luisfc68 in #352
- feature/GBI-2805 - RSKIP-305 support by @Luisfc68 in #341
- chore: add dev deploy info by @Luisfc68 in #363
- Deploy/20251015 testnet by @AndresQuijano in #367
- chore: add mainnet deploy information by @Luisfc68 in #371
Full Changelog: v1.3.1...v1.3.2
v1.3.2-rc
v1.3.1
What's Changed
- Hardhat migration - Deployment scripts by @Luisfc68 in #283
- Feature/GBI-2374 - basic.test.js migration by @Luisfc68 in #288
- Feature/GBI-2375 - Remaining tests migration by @Luisfc68 in #291
- Feature/GBI-2372 - Migrate truffle scripts to hardhat tasks by @Luisfc68 in #292
- test: migrate integration tests to hardhat by @Luisfc68 in #293
- Feature/GBI-2386 - Remove truffle leftovers by @Luisfc68 in #294
- chore(deps): bump github/codeql-action from 3.26.9 to 3.28.0 by @dependabot[bot] in #286
- Hardhat migration -> QA-Test by @Luisfc68 in #295
- chore(deps): bump actions/upload-artifact from 4.4.0 to 4.5.0 by @dependabot[bot] in #284
- chore(deps): bump actions/dependency-review-action from 4.3.4 to 4.5.0 by @dependabot[bot] in #273
- chore(deps): bump crytic/slither-action from 0.3.0 to 0.4.0 by @dependabot[bot] in #252
- chore(deps): bump actions/checkout from 4.2.1 to 4.2.2 by @dependabot[bot] in #264
- Exclude openzeppelin contracts by @bernacodesido in #297
- Configure codeQL by @bernacodesido in #298
- feat: add prepare-upgrade deployment script by @Luisfc68 in #301
- feat: added multisig owner change script by @gsoares85 in #307
- feat: added hardhat fork and tested the change ownership on a forked … by @gsoares85 in #315
- feat: extended multisig change unit tests by @gsoares85 in #317
- feat: improved test - added multisig info for development by @gsoares85 in #319
- chore: update openzepellin deploy files by @gsoares85 in #320
- 1.3.1 by @gsoares85 in #321
- feat: changed owner to multisig in testnet by @gsoares85 in #325
- chore: changed safe contracts folder name by @gsoares85 in #326
- fix/GBI_2684/LBC resignation bug for pegout only LPs by @AndresQuijano in #337
- feat: Multisig migration tenderly test | GBI-2702 by @Dominikkq in #338
- chore: add 1.3.1 testnet deploy info by @Luisfc68 in #345
- Add codeowners by @Luisfc68 in #351
- chore: add mainnet deploy info by @Luisfc68 in #350
New Contributors
- @AndresQuijano made their first contribution in #337
Full Changelog: v1.3.0...v1.3.1
v1.3.1-rc.1
What's Changed
- fix/GBI_2684/LBC resignation bug for pegout only LPs by @AndresQuijano in #337
- feat: Multisig migration tenderly test | GBI-2702 by @Dominikkq in #338
New Contributors
- @AndresQuijano made their first contribution in #337
Full Changelog: v1.3.1-rc...v1.3.1-rc.1
v1.3.1-rc
What's Changed
- Hardhat migration - Deployment scripts by @Luisfc68 in #283
- Feature/GBI-2374 - basic.test.js migration by @Luisfc68 in #288
- Feature/GBI-2375 - Remaining tests migration by @Luisfc68 in #291
- Feature/GBI-2372 - Migrate truffle scripts to hardhat tasks by @Luisfc68 in #292
- test: migrate integration tests to hardhat by @Luisfc68 in #293
- Feature/GBI-2386 - Remove truffle leftovers by @Luisfc68 in #294
- Hardhat migration -> QA-Test by @Luisfc68 in #295
- feat: add prepare-upgrade deployment script by @Luisfc68 in #301
- feat: added multisig owner change script by @gsoares85 in #307
- feat: added hardhat fork and tested the change ownership on a forked … by @gsoares85 in #315
- feat: extended multisig change unit tests by @gsoares85 in #317
- feat: improved test - added multisig info for development by @gsoares85 in #319
- chore: update openzepellin deploy files by @gsoares85 in #320
- 1.3.1 by @gsoares85 in #321
- feat: changed owner to multisig in testnet by @gsoares85 in #325
- chore: changed safe contracts folder name by @gsoares85 in #326
Full Changelog: v1.3.0...v1.3.1-rc
v1.3.0
What's Changed
- Feature/GBI-1961 - Update getProviders by @Luisfc68 in #232
- Feature/GBI-1911 - Update BtcUtils library version by @Luisfc68 in #233
- fix: update bridge interface by @Luisfc68 in #234
- Flyover 2.1 -> QA-Test by @Luisfc68 in #243
- chore: 1.3.0 dev deployment by @Luisfc68 in #246
- fix: pay gasFee on refundPegout by @Luisfc68 in #256
- Refund scripts by @Luisfc68 in #247
- chore: update solidity btc helper to v0.2.1 public version by @Luisfc68 in #268
- chore: add dev deployment info by @Luisfc68 in #271
- Pegout validation by @Luisfc68 in #275
- chore: add testnet deploy info by @Luisfc68 in #279
- chore: add mainnet deploy info by @Luisfc68 in #314
Full Changelog: v1.2.1...v1.3.0
v1.3.0-rc.1
What's Changed
- Feature/GBI-1961 - Update getProviders by @Luisfc68 in #232
- Feature/GBI-1911 - Update BtcUtils library version by @Luisfc68 in #233
- fix: update bridge interface by @Luisfc68 in #234
- Flyover 2.1 -> QA-Test by @Luisfc68 in #243
- chore: 1.3.0 dev deployment by @Luisfc68 in #246
- fix: pay gasFee on refundPegout by @Luisfc68 in #256
- Refund scripts by @Luisfc68 in #247
- chore: update solidity btc helper to v0.2.1 public version by @Luisfc68 in #268
- chore: add dev deployment info by @Luisfc68 in #271
- Pegout validation by @Luisfc68 in #275
- Pegout fix sync by @Luisfc68 in #277
Full Changelog: v1.2.1...v1.3.0-rc.1
v1.2.1
What's Changed
- Updated Dependabot config
- Added Dependency Review action
- Replace action versions by commit hashes
- Added Scorecard
- Added Slither
- Added pre-commit
- Added contributing,security and license files
- Updated refundPegout to allow truncated values
New Contributors
- @bcodesido made their first contribution in #224
Full Changelog: v1.2.0...v1.2.1
v1.3.0-rc
What's Changed
- Qa test by @Luisfc68 in #219
- Qa test by @Luisfc68 in #226
- Feature/GBI-1961 - Update getProviders by @Luisfc68 in #232
- Feature/GBI-1911 - Update BtcUtils library version by @Luisfc68 in #233
- fix: update bridge interface by @Luisfc68 in #234
- Conflict fix by @Luisfc68 in #238
- Qa test by @Luisfc68 in #237
- chore: upgraded LBC in mainnet by @gsoares85 in #239
- chore: sync master changes by @Luisfc68 in #240
- [Sync] Stable-Test -> QA-Test by @Luisfc68 in #241
- Flyover 2.1 -> QA-Test by @Luisfc68 in #243
- chore: 1.3.0 dev deployment by @Luisfc68 in #246
Full Changelog: v1.2.0...v1.3.0-rc